Your cart
Continue shoppingFeatured collection
-
"Alpaca" Giclee Print
Regular price From £24.00 GBPRegular priceUnit price per -
"Always Tired Two" Giclee Print
Regular price From £24.00 GBPRegular priceUnit price per -
"Always Tired" Giclee Print
Regular price From £24.00 GBPRegular priceUnit price per -
"At My Worst" Giclee Print
Regular price From £24.00 GBPRegular priceUnit price per